  • Damn that Sir is one phantastic paintjob, how long did it take you and how many colors did you use? Before and after can hardly be compared.^^

  • it took me two days to finish. Building and spraypainting one day and all the handbrushing on the 2nd day. I think I used 8 colors: gold, silver, black, dark red, bright red, clear green, gunmetal, and neon green

  • Thank you very much for the quick answer, lol kinda neat that almost the colors cost more than the model itself. ;)

  • oh my GAWD that is some awesome painting 0_0... what topcoat/clear coat do you use for these kits??

  • I actually didnt bother using a top coat for this one... but if I did, it would be Krylon Clear in either Flat , Gloss, or Semi-Gloss

  • right... then the gold is a rustoleum gold? with probably tamiya clear yellow...?

  • Rustoleum Gold on the parts that were that frosty gold color. the rest of the gold trim I handbrushed with some Testors Gold and then all of it was given a 2nd coat of Mr Color clear yellow.
